Output 6e108b616175b4c70574e1b5cad7610843fc65ebfbb3b402e31e5fa915a689e1:36

value
175732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d690a7b05f73e367d4a8bbc2edb56913ecfe0f OP_EQUAL
address
3LTPV7NQntqxVz5nUiVaVAKiKZm7RAjnnh
transaction
6e108b616175b4c70574e1b5cad7610843fc65ebfbb3b402e31e5fa915a689e1
confirmations
263253
spent
true